A heartwarming reunion unfolded in Roselle Park, New Jersey, as a nine-year-old girl was joyously reunited with her beloved Cockapoo, Major, following a tragic turn of events. The young girl’s father, Javon, had unexpectedly passed away while on holiday, leaving the family in profound grief as they sought to locate the missing pet, Major, who had been in the care of a sitter during the unfortunate incident.

Javon, aged 40, had gifted Major to his daughter to celebrate her birthday. The family had entrusted the two-year-old Cockapoo to pet sitter Grace Reyes while they enjoyed their vacation. However, the planned return for Major on March 20 was abruptly altered when Javon died while abroad, leading his family into a desperate situation.
With no contact details for Reyes, the family lost track of Major, prompting them to initiate a social media campaign to locate their cherished pet. The absence of both a father and the family dog weighed heavily on them amid their heartache. Javon’s best friend, David, expressed how the combined loss felt insurmountable. He stated, “We were dealing with the loss of a brother, a father, and a friend,” highlighting the emotional turmoil they faced as they also worried about the fate of Major.

As time passed and contact went silent, the search for Major intensified. Meanwhile, Reyes’s aunt fortuitously stumbled upon a social media post concerning Major’s disappearance. She immediately reached out to Reyes, inquiring if the dog in the post was the same one she routinely cared for. This serendipitous connection allowed Reyes to return to searching for Major’s family, an act driven by her compassion for the distressed family.

Reyes shared her reaction upon learning of the family’s plight, saying, “My heart dropped finding out what happened, finding out that his family was worried sick about wondering where Major was.” She had also been searching for the family online since she had last heard from them prior to the planned pick-up.
After being alerted by Reyes’s aunt, the Roselle Park Police Department facilitated Major’s safe return. They ensured that the emotional reunion could take place as planned. On March 25, the nine-year-old girl was joyously reunited with her furry companion, bringing a much-needed moment of joy amid their family’s sorrow.
Roselle Park Chief Dominick Frino commented on the touching story, exemplifying the emotions many felt regarding the reunion. “I’m a father of two daughters and this just broke my heart when I heard this story,” he remarked, encapsulating the poignant realities of both loss and love that the family had navigated during this difficult time.
As Major returned to his home, the reunion brought some light back into the family’s life, providing a measure of comfort to a girl grappling with the sudden loss of her father.
